This 27-inch Samsung Odyssey monitor sports a QHD panel with support for up to a 350Hz refresh rate and 1ms response time. It’s a particularly solid pick for competitive gaming with a Fast IPS panel and support for both NVIDIA G-SYNC and AMD FreeSync Premium. This monitor has a fairly simple design, unlike some other Odyssey models with flashy gaming aesthetics, and some of its other noteworthy features include support for Auto Source Switch+, a fully adjustable ergonomic stand with height and tilt controls, and so on.

Samsung Odyssey 27-inch 350Hz QHD gaming monitor features:

  • Samsung’s 27” Odyssey G6 QHD Gaming Monitor delivers lifelike visuals for epic, immersive gameplay.
  • QHD resolution (2560 x 1440) boasts incredibly detailed razor-sharp images with 1.7 times the pixel density of Full HD.
  • Fast IPS panel accurately delivers clear, crisp hues that stay consistent across the whole screen.
  • VESA DisplayHDR 400 improves brightness and refines contrast in both bright and shadowed areas.
  • 350Hz Refresh Rate and near-instant 1ms response time (GtG) minimize lag for precise split-second reactions, ensuring that moves are captured in real-time.
